Best SIP Mutual Funds

Systematic Investment Plans (SIPs) have emerged as one of the most effective and disciplined ways to invest in mutual funds. Rather than committing a large amount at once, SIPs allow investors to contribute fixed sums at regular intervals, making investing more accessible, structured, and resilient to market volatility. This approach is widely favored by both new and experienced investors aiming for long-term financial growth.

SIPs are particularly valuable because they introduce two powerful investing principles: rupee-cost averaging and compounding. By investing consistently across market cycles, investors naturally buy more units when prices are low and fewer when prices are high, helping reduce the impact of market-timing risks.

Why SIPs Are a Preferred Investment Strategy

SIPs are not merely a payment method — they represent a systematic wealth-building framework designed for long-term success.

1. Rupee-Cost Averaging

Market volatility is unavoidable. SIPs mitigate risk by spreading investments over time, reducing the risk of investing at unfavorable market peaks.

2. Compounding Advantage

Starting early allows returns to compound. Even small, regular investments can accumulate substantial wealth over extended periods.

3. Investment Discipline

SIPs encourage consistency, reducing the influence of emotional decisions driven by short-term market movements.

4. Accessibility and Flexibility

With low entry thresholds and easy modification options, SIPs suit investors across income levels and financial goals.

Characteristics of the Best SIP Mutual Funds

Selecting suitable funds for SIP investing requires focusing on structural quality rather than short-term performance.

  • Consistent long-term performance across market cycles
  • Well-diversified portfolios
  • Clearly defined investment strategy
  • Experienced and disciplined fund management
  • Competitive expense ratios
  • Risk management stability

Importantly, “best” does not imply universally superior — suitability depends on investor goals and risk tolerance.

Mutual Fund Categories Commonly Chosen for SIPs

Different fund categories serve distinct investment objectives. SIP investors typically consider:

Large-Cap Mutual Funds

  • Invest in established, financially stable companies
  • Lower volatility relative to smaller stocks
  • Suitable for investors seeking relatively steady growth

Flexi-Cap Mutual Funds

  • Dynamically allocate across large, mid, and small-cap stocks
  • Adaptable to changing market conditions
  • Suitable for long-term investors seeking flexibility

ELSS (Equity-Linked Savings Schemes)

  • Offer tax benefits under prevailing regulations
  • Three-year lock-in period
  • Suitable for tax-efficient long-term investing

Hybrid Mutual Funds

  • Combine equity and debt instruments
  • Lower volatility compared to pure equity funds
  • Suitable for conservative or moderate-risk investors

Aligning SIP Investments with Financial Objectives

SIP success depends less on fund selection alone and more on strategic alignment.

  • Financial Goals: Clarify the purpose — retirement, education, wealth accumulation, home purchase, etc.
  • Risk Tolerance: Equity-oriented SIPs experience volatility; comfort with fluctuations is essential.
  • Investment Horizon: Longer horizons enhance the effectiveness of compounding and volatility absorption.
  • Cash Flow Stability: Choose contribution amounts that remain sustainable across income variations.

The Power of Starting Early

  • Greater compounding impact
  • Reduced required monthly contribution for long-term goals
  • Improved resilience to market cycles
  • Higher probability of favorable long-term outcomes

Delays often require disproportionately larger future investments.

Flexibility Advantages of SIPs

  • Increase or decrease contribution amounts
  • Pause contributions during temporary constraints
  • Stop SIPs without complex penalties
  • Switch funds when strategy changes

This flexibility makes SIPs suitable for evolving financial situations.

Common Misconceptions About SIP Investing

  • “SIPs guarantee profits.” SIPs reduce timing risk but remain market-linked.
  • “Only equity funds work for SIPs.” Hybrid and debt-oriented SIPs also serve specific needs.
  • “Short-term SIPs are effective.” Compounding and averaging work best over longer periods.

SIPs represent a structured, accessible, and psychologically robust approach to long-term investing. Identifying suitable SIP mutual funds involves prioritizing consistency, diversification, risk alignment, and time horizon rather than chasing recent high performers.
